Transaction 764af656d3992e943e5220e66fda1de4ea0871efd06af46ef1d7745904406f16

1 Input
2 Outputs
  • 764af656d3992e943e5220e66fda1de4ea0871efd06af46ef1d7745904406f16:0
  • value  552109944
    address  1CguxJ5838uWX6Pc4xFppa4Kiw7gQqVGnb
  • 764af656d3992e943e5220e66fda1de4ea0871efd06af46ef1d7745904406f16:1
  • value  296581
    address  1QLHvZPTnY9Y3aSy4FvXLey9eepqrys143